BASIC RESPONSIBILITIES

Under direct supervision, responsible for providing members with service on a variety of transactions. Welcome members to the credit union and provide general information concerning credit union products and services.

ESSENTIAL FUNCTIONS

Represent the Credit Union to the members in a friendly, positive, and professional manner. Provides prompt, efficient, confidential, and accurate service in the processing of transactions over the counter, by phone, and by mail.

• Handle all monetary transactions for members (e.g., deposits, withdrawals, loan payments, check cashing) and other normal inquiries by members. • Meet all assigned goals by successfully cross-selling all products and services offered by the Credit Union. • Assist MSRI in complex transactions, member questions/issues, and other misc. requests, including providing transactional overrides. • Open sub accounts for current members, including debit card issuance, and close accounts under Credit Union guidelines, ensuring all documents and information is recorded and accurate. • Check approval authority at manager's discretion. • Accurately reconcile checks and cash drawer daily.

SECONDARY FUNCTIONS

Perform miscellaneous duties (e.g., debit disputes, automatic transfers, foreign currency, safe deposit boxes, bond redemption, and wire transfers).

• Perform daily cash advance balancing. • Assist in the ongoing training and education of MSRIs and new employee staff to provide the expertise necessary to perform duties effectively.

SKILLS AND ABILITIES REQUIRED

Education/Experience: Any combination equivalent to education and experience that provides the required knowledge and skills is qualifying. Typical qualifications would be equivalent to:

• Successful completion of high school diploma or GED. • A minimum of 6 months experience in a credit union or other financial institution is required.

SKILLS

• Ability to operate routine office equipment; typing at 35 words per minute minimum. • Must have demonstrated ability to interpret and explain Credit Union policy and transactions posted to members accounts and to adhere to policy. • Thorough knowledge of Credit Union products and services offered to membership and demonstrated ability to cross-sell/refer such products and services effectively. • Interpersonal skills to represent Credit Union positively in dealing with members and teller transactions. • Ability to exercise judgment, initiative, and tact in dealing with management, supervisors, and staff. • Must present a professional, business-like appearance and manner. • Must maintain confidentiality. • Must be bondable.
